Associate Director, Professional Development Online

Pennington Biomedical Research Center is part of Louisiana State University and Agricultural and Mechanical College, and they are seeking an Associate Director for Professional Development Online. This role involves providing strategic leadership and operational oversight for online professional development programs, focusing on creating market-responsive certificate programs and enhancing employer engagement.

Responsibilities

Cultivates and maintains strong relationships with employers, academic departments, professional associations, and industry leaders to ensure program offerings align with evolving workforce needs
Assists Director with identifying, establishing and managing strategic relationships with content vendors, organizations, and employers to expand the reach and impact of professional development initiatives
Seeks opportunities for alignment with local, state and federal workforce funding initiatives
Researches labor and workforce data to identify industry skill needs and oversees Industry Advisory Board
Collaborates with the Director of Professional Development Online to assess workforce development needs, set program priorities and ensure alignment with the strategic goals and objectives of LSU Online and Continuing Education
Leads the planning, implementation and continuous improvement of online professional development programs
Provides leadership and supervision for professional staff and instructors
Support implementation and administration of online professional development courses and content partner programs
Monitors program performance metrics, analyzes data to identify emerging trends, and implement strategies to enhance program effectiveness and learner outcomes
Collaborates with marketing to promote offerings, drive enrollment, and ensure a high-quality learner experience
Assists the Director in monitoring expenditures and revenue to ensure fiscal responsibility
Supports operational efficiency through data-informed decision-making, systems optimization, and process documentation
Contributes to reporting and assists with negotiations and contract execution
Other duties as assigned

Pennington Biomedical Research Center, a campus of Louisiana State University, is a world-renowned leader at the forefront of medical discoveries as it relates to obesity, diabetes, cardiovascular disease, cancer, and dementia.
